Output 66132174e785274c861e0b1c0ee664506c6d46381717afac9072ac5faeccd2ea:3

value
38430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f35739a4fc651ee836de23b3c56eba7150b8a9e OP_EQUAL
address
3ANS9eYMkwKYBNxsqjKG5weRu683v51cHR
transaction
66132174e785274c861e0b1c0ee664506c6d46381717afac9072ac5faeccd2ea
spent
true